- The distance between Birao, Central African Republic and Alger ( Dar El Beida ), Algeria is approximately 3,533 km or 2,195 mi.
- To reach Birao in this distance one would set out from Alger ( Dar El Beida ) bearing 141.3°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Birao bearing 149.3° or SSE .
- Birao has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Alger ( Dar El Beida ) has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
- Both are in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 9.1 °C (16.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7 °C (12.6°F) less in Birao.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 155.3 mm (6.1 in) more which is equivalent to 155.3 l/m² (3.81 US gal/ft²) or 1,553,000 l/ha (166,026 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.2° higher in Birao than in Alger ( Dar El Beida ).
